Weird Boxwood Growth - Upright Branch Covered In Flowers - April 2025

In Spring 2023, I added five (very small) one-gallon Green Velvet Boxwoods to the front porch bed.  We already had a row of them planted in part of the bed, so adding these extended that line of evergreen shrubs across to the new bed (after removing the large Norway Maple).   Last April (2024), I posted a photo showing their first Spring and the tiny amount of growth that was put on in their one growing season.  

2025 will be their third growing season and they've begun to put on some size.  But, one of them is showing some weird growth.  A water-spout.  Or a Witch's broom.  Or something.  See below.  There's one branch that has SHOT UP over the Winter and has emerged larger than the rest of the shrub.  And, it is absolutely COVERED in flowers.  

Weird Boxwood Growth - One Larger Branch Covered In Flowers

I'm not sure what to make of this, but for now, I'm just leaving it alone.
